Advanced Searching in Tettra

Several features in Tettra make searching more precise.


Double Quotes


To search for an exact match to more than one word, use quotations marks around that phrase, like this:

Minus Sign


For the reverse effect, exclude some words with the minus ( - ) sign.

Filtering by Category


To further refine your search, choose a category from the search-results page. 


Step 1: First search for your terms.

Step 2: Click on a category to see results only from that category.

In this example, searching for "meetings" turns up several documents, in four categories. After refining the search, I see only the one in the Support Team Tools category that I was looking for:
